Here's a few install tips. Especially try to avoid the Programfiles folder and install in C :\ GTL or C :\ Games\GTL instead
GT Legends was not originally made for use with Windows Vista or Windows 7, but by following these few simple guidelines, you should be ensured a smooth installation even on these operating systems.

- Make sure your DirectX is up to date (Check your version here: http://www.gamesforwindows.com/en-US/directx/ )

- Make sure your graphic card drivers are up to date. (Check with your graphics card supplier)

- Install the game by starting the installer as an administrator
(Right click the [setup.exe] and select "run as administrator")

- Install the game outside of any Windows folder (ex: "Programme files" folder).For example, using a "Games" directory in C:\ can solve a lot of potential issues.

- Always run the shortcuts (all of them) as an administrator
(Right click, and select "Run as Administrator")

- Run the game .exe in Windows XP SP2 or SP3 compatibility mode
(Right click, go to properties and then click the tab "Compatibility". Select the desired compatibility mode and validate your changes)
